EDUCATION & EXPERIENCE To begin, I'd like to emphasize how much I love my job; I have truly found my niche working with the high school population! I adore my students' enthusiasm for learning and the comedy they bring to my life! This is my 14th year teaching, and my 6th year at FHS. I received my B.S. in Psychology in 2007, and my B.A. in Art Education with an emphasis in Sculpture in 2008, both from CSU. Next, I received my Masters degree in Educational Psychology from UNC in 2010, and my Masters degree in Art and Design from UNC in 2015. I read frequently for fun and to stay current on all things Art and Education, and I strive to remain active in my own personal artistic practice!
